Duplicate Detection Configuration

DUPLICATE DETECTION ENGINE — Configuration
===========================================
Version: [2.3] | Last Updated: [Date]

SIMILARITY DIMENSIONS:
┌──────────────────────┬──────────┬──────────────────────────────────┐
│ Dimension            │ Weight   │ Matching Logic                   │
├──────────────────────┼──────────┼──────────────────────────────────┤
│ Customer Identity    │ 30%      │ Same email/account/phone         │
│ Subject Similarity   │ 25%      │ NLP embedding cosine similarity  │
│ Description Overlap  │ 20%      │ Semantic analysis of body text   │
│ Product/Feature      │ 15%      │ Same product area + error code   │
│ Time Proximity       │ 10%      │ Within 7 days (decays linearly)  │
└──────────────────────┴──────────┴──────────────────────────────────┘

CONFIDENCE THRESHOLDS:
  90%+ → Auto-merge (no human review)
  70-89% → Agent review required (suggestion + confirm/deny)
  50-69% → Link as related (parent-child, no merge)
  <50%  → No action

TIME WINDOWS:
  P0/P1 tickets: 24-hour window (urgent issues may be separate)
  P2 tickets: 7-day window
  P3/P4 tickets: 30-day window
  VIP customers: 60-day window (higher tolerance for follow-ups)

MERGE PRESERVATION RULES:
  ✓ All conversation messages (chronological order)
  ✓ All attachments and files
  ✓ Highest priority of the two tickets
  ✓ Union of all tags and categories
  ✓ Earliest creation time (SLA protection)
  ✓ All internal notes from both agents
  ✗ Duplicate system notifications (deduplicated)

AUTO-MERGE EXCLUSIONS:
  - Security tickets (never auto-merge, always link)
  - Billing tickets with financial transactions
  - Tickets with different resolution states
  - Tickets assigned to different teams

Edge Cases

| Scenario | Handling | |----------|----------| | Two tickets from same customer about different issues | Semantic analysis distinguishes; low similarity → no merge | | Legitimate follow-up to resolved ticket | Check resolution status; if resolved >7 days, treat as new issue | | Customer reports issue, then reports again after partial fix | Link as related; preserve both tickets; tag "follow-up" | | Bulk incident (100+ duplicates from system outage) | Auto-create master incident ticket; merge/link all related; broadcast update | | Merge creates excessively long conversation (>50 messages) | Split into phase sections; preserve full history but paginate | | Agent actively working both tickets separately | Notify both agents; suggest consolidation; allow opt-out within 1 hour | | Cross-channel duplicate (email + chat about same issue) | Detect via customer identity + semantic match; merge regardless of channel | | False positive merge detected by agent | Allow agent undo within 24 hours; log as feedback for model tuning |
